SDL_GetPathInfo - Man Page

Get information about a filesystem path.

Synopsis

#include <SDL3/SDL_filesystem.h>

bool SDL_GetPathInfo(const char *path, SDL_PathInfo *info);

Description

Symlinks, on filesystems that support them, are always followed, so you will always get information on what the symlink eventually points to, and not the symlink itself.

Function Parameters

path

the path to query.

info

a pointer filled in with information about the path, or NULL to check for the existence of a file.

Return Value

Returns true on success or false if the file doesn't exist, or another failure; call SDL_GetError() for more information.

Thread Safety

It is safe to call this function from any thread.

Availability

This function is available since SDL 3.2.0.
